The news is mostly good:

  • Steam and all games will run natively, in OpenGL
  • If you bought it for PC and it’s available for Mac, you already own a Mac version
  • It will be Leopard-compatible (which is good, because I’m still on 10.5.8… why, I ask myself?)
  • Macs and PCs can play with each other, no problem my friend
